**Q: Why did my request get a 429 from the Tollgate gateway?**

Tollgate enforces per-service token buckets: 200 requests/minute default, bursts up to 50. Limits are keyed on the calling service identity, not IP. If you're reviewing code that retries on 429, check it honors the Retry-After header and backs off exponentially — hammering the gateway triggers a temporary ban. Custom limits require a quota entry in the gateway config repo, approved by the platform team. For quota increases or disputes, email the gateway owners at the address below.

escalation mailbox, fahaf-bajep: druael@lumiccorp.internal

## Tuning

The receipt mailer (Almsgate) batches donation receipts and sends through the Thornquay relay. On-call: if the queue backs up, resist the urge to crank batch size — the relay rate-limits per connection, and bigger batches just mean bigger retries. Scale worker count first, then shorten the flush interval. Dedupe window must stay longer than the retry horizon or donors get duplicate receipts, which generates tickets. All knobs live in one place and are read at worker start. Current production values follow.

tuning table, kajop-yafof:
QUOTAS = {
    "wenath": 10,
    "ulaael": 5,
}

### Step 4: Enable offline sync for Fernpath

This step wires the new offline queue into the Fernpath field-survey client. Reviewers should confirm that survey submissions are persisted to the local store before any network call, and that the reconciliation job dedupes by capture timestamp rather than upload order. The queue flush interval and conflict policy are environment-driven, not compiled in. The reviewer should verify the change against these default values.

service settings:
[sorys]
port = 8000
team = eliius
host = sorys.novacstack.example
region = south-3
access_code = ac_f66665
timeout_ms = 250